ABOUT ME

Matt  Schwab

    Started Northern Strength Training in 2017 as Powerlifting team out of Manton, Michigan. In the first year we had put on three competitions all with the purpose of promoting the sport in Northern Michigan. Along with giving back to the community by donating the profit from our meets to local charities. Now we offer one on one training for all fitness levels. Whether your looking to lose a few extra pounds, add some strength or just improve your overall health. We are always looking to improve no matter how small it may seem and beat yesterday!!!

Think weight training won't help you lose weight? 

Weight Training Helps You Burn More Calories Every Day

   Although a weight-training workout doesn't typically burn as many calories as a cardio workout, it has other important benefits. For example, weight training is more effective than cardio at building muscle, and muscle burns more calories at rest than some other tissues, including fat. Because of this, it is commonly said that building muscle is the key to increasing your resting metabolism — that is, how many calories you burn at rest.

     

   One study measured participants’ resting metabolisms during 24 weeks of weight training.

In men, weight training led to a 9% increase in resting metabolism. The effects in women were smaller, with an increase of almost 4%. While this may sound good, it’s important to think about how many calories this represents.

   

    For the men, resting metabolism increased by about 140 calories per day. In women, it was only about 50 calories per day. Thus, weight training and building a little bit of muscle won't make your metabolism skyrocket, but it may increase it by a small amount. However, weight training also has other important calorie-burning benefits.

     

    Specifically, research has shown that you burn more calories in the hours following a weight training session, compared to a cardio workout. In fact, there are reports of resting metabolism staying elevated for up to 38 hours after weight training, while no such increase has been reported with cardio. This means that the calorie-burning benefits of weights aren't limited to when you are exercising. You may keep burning calories for hours or days afterward. For most types of exercise, a more intense workout will increase the number of calories you burn afterward.
